SPRINGFIELD, Ill. (AP) - Capital city leaders and a key labor union are criticizing Governor Rod Blagojevich's plan to move 140 Department of Transportation jobs to southern Illinois.

Blagojevich wants to move I-DOT's Division of Traffic Safety from Springfield to Harrisburg. He claims the cheaper prices there would save the state $12.8 million over the next decade.
